Biography:
Coach Lon grew up in Union Lake, MI and attended Walled Lake Central high school as a National Honor Society student and shortshop on the varsity baseball team. He graduated from the University of Michigan with bachelor and master degrees in Statistics, and an MBA from Cleary. He worked for R.L. Polk for 2 years, then for Ann Arbor’s Parke-Davis pharmaceutical research (which became Pfizer) for almost 25 years as a nonclinical statistician. In 2012 Lon founded Arbor Analytics, a statistical consulting company.
Lon met Natalie playing co-rec softball at Michigan, and they have been married since 1984. They have 2 children, Clarice (PWICE’s first goalie, two-time first team All State) and Trevor (3 sport athlete at Pioneer). The kids are both married, and Clarice has a 2 year old daughter. Lon started playing organized hockey the first year Lakeland Arena in Waterford opened, and ended his career there as the leading scorer for the Junior C state champions in 1980. Since then Lon ran the X-Men/Wolverine Brewing adult hockey team at Vets Arena for almost 30 years, and plays year round in the Over 40 and 50 leagues in Chelsea. Along with Steve and Jane Chronis, Lon and Nat started PWICE in 2004, and Lon has coached every season since.

Lynne Harrison-Ley.
Asst. Coach
Biography:
Lynne grew up in Dearborn, MI and attended Western Michigan University. She graduated with a Bachelor’s in Sociology and remained in Kalamazoo for nearly 20 years before moving to Saline in 2015. After college, Lynne worked as a social worker for the State of MI, within the child welfare system. She maintained that position for nearly 15 years, leaving to focus on her family. Lynne is married to Steve, they have two children; Nate, age 12, and Alexandra, age 9.
Lynne began playing hockey at age 5, a mix of boys’ house and travel until Bantam, when she joined the Michigan Capitals Girls’ Hockey Team, later becoming Little Caesar’s. She went on to play college club for the WMU Mustangs Women’s Hockey. After college, Lynne served as assistant coach for the Mustangs and trained youngsters at Puckmasters of Kalamazoo. She continued playing in the Kalamazoo men’s league until she had her first child, whom she later coached in mini-mites and mites.
Kathryn Wissman.
Asst. Coach
Biography:
Kathryn Wissman grew up in Ann Arbor and attended Pioneer High School where she played Field Hockey and Ice Hockey. She graduated from Michigan State University in May of 2019 with a bachelor’s degree in public policy and environmental policy. She now works as a recreation supervisor and a part-time skating instructor at the City of Ann Arbor Department of Parks and Recreation.
Kathryn learned to skate at three years old on outdoor rinks in Minnesota before moving to Ann Arbor. At age twelve, she joined an AAAHA house team at the Ann Arbor Ice Cube and played for two seasons before joining PWICE in high school. In college, she played intramural hockey and in various adult recreational leagues in the Ann Arbor area. Kathryn comes from a hockey family and loves to help introduce new players to the wonderful sport.
